Workflow Schedule OCR

asked on May 4, 2023 Show version history

Hi, can someone tell me how to use the Workflow Schedule OCR activity? I'm trying to OCR pdf documents that Laserfiche forms process is saving to the repository. I have the settings set for any pdf be OCR'd when imported into the repository but that only works for specific pdf's not all. Manually I can OCR those documents but I would like to automate the process.

replied on May 4, 2023

That activity requires a Distributed Computing Cluster.

Do you have that set-up already?  If not, you may want to speak with your Solution Provider about it.

replied on May 9, 2023

They are correct that you can use Quick Fields to OCR documents, but you would need a QF license if you don't already have one. If I remember correctly, DCC licensing is included with Avante and Rio.
